cork


cork - noun

  • outer bark of the cork oak; used for stoppers for bottles etc.
  • (botany) outer tissue of bark; a protective layer of dead cells
  • a port city in southern Ireland
  • the plug in the mouth of a bottle (especially a wine bottle)
  • a small float usually made of cork; attached to a fishing line

  • cork - verb

    • close a bottle with a cork
    • stuff with cork
